Clarke. “2001” was going to be the ultimate sci-fi film, the work that would finally banish the B-movie tropes of bug-eyed monsters and juvenile potboiler adventure and … Web13 Dec 2024 · The germ of an idea for 2001 came from the short story “The Sentinel” by sci-fi writer Arthur C. Clarke, who would become Kubrick’s great collaborator on the movie. “The Sentinel” was published in 1951 in a pulp sci-fi magazine called 10 Story Fantasy. The cheesy cover story for the issue was titled “Tyrant & Slave-Girl on Planet Venus.”
